One Little Word 2023

I learned about One Little Word at http://www.aliedwards.com many years ago as I found writing inspiration at Two Writing Teachers (http://www.twowritingteachers.org). In 2023, I want to get back to the basics with my writing and business ventures. My #OLW2023 is CULTIVATE.

What is One Little Word®?(From the website)

In 2006 I began a tradition of choosing one word for myself each January—a word to focus on, to live with, to investigate, to write about, to craft with, and to reflect upon as I go about my daily life. These words have each become a part of my life in one way or another—a process I document via simple creative monthly prompts from January to December.

You’re invited to join me in choosing your own One Little Word®.

CULTIVATE means applying oneself to improving or developing one’s mind (or manners). As a lifelong learner, I will further develop my mind in 2023, but I will learn with more purposeful outcomes. As an adult with ADD, my learning activities are disorganized most of the time and even haphazard in development. Setting goals is not my problem – I plan well. Implementation is the key to the new year. According to an article I read on www.mindful.org, “…if we’re wishing for a more meaningful life but not actively doing anything about it, we probably won’t fare very well. Rather than hoping we will discover or figure out the meaning of our lives someday in the future, it may be possible for us to take ownership of cultivating and experiencing a meaningful life on a day-to-day basis.”
